Output 3ddffcdc1b1230ba2d16ff3e2996712ecfda2fc0cd16d2bfee7fa0b38b0a62ae:65

value
549436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4dab82c57e27ca36922c1ea81980cb8531ef1a OP_EQUAL
address
3QWVu73jZy7kH3nyD2AkZGCtD7hC181dZw
transaction
3ddffcdc1b1230ba2d16ff3e2996712ecfda2fc0cd16d2bfee7fa0b38b0a62ae
spent
true